The temperature ranged from 12.4°C around 23:00 to 22.7°C around 00:00. Rain was recorded across 7 hours, from around 02:00 to 13:00 (6.7mm total).

Data type
Reanalysis — a physically consistent reconstruction combining a forecast model with historical observations, not a live station reading or a forecast

Limitations
A model reconstruction, not a station observation — hyper-local extremes (a single storm cell, an urban heat pocket) can differ from a nearby gauge. See the full methodology.
